Risk The Game

Risk is probably the best-known and considered as most-played war game. First made and published in 1959, Risk has proven to be an enduring classic game.

Risk is a game of some sort of world domination, where the object is to dominate and conquer the world. To win, player must attack and also defend attacking to acquire some territory, and defending to keep it from opponents. The game board also features a map of 6 continents divided into 42 territories. It’s a game of careful strategy as players battle to win by launching daring attacks, defending their territory, and moving across places and continents with their cunning plan. Play three different variations: Capital Risk, World Domination and Secret Mission Risk. This game will engage and may challenge any player to join the ranks of world leaders.

The common standard Risk board game includes Risk cards, dice, and six sets of miniature armies. The newer game editions include new scenarios and new objectives, and are stand-alone games not expansions.
